A knife is part of my work tools, and I learned early to carry more than one when a co-worker had forgotten to bring one during a cargo inspection, so always had a loaner on me. These days I usually carry 2-3 blades on me, with no size restrictions (just color selection is restricted, I'm allowed fixed blades with black sheaths and preferably black handles so they don't clash with the uniform).
